Social Service Assistant IV (Office of the Public Guardian/DL), SR-11, Honolulu, Oahu.
Note: These positions require a current and valid driver's license to operate a motor vehicle.
The position is responsible for providing comprehensive intake and ongoing support services to adult wards under guardianship. This includes conducting investigations of the ward’s residence to locate important personal documents and assets, coordinating with family members, caregivers, and service providers, and assisting with applications for public benefits and identification documents. The position involves extensive fieldwork—visiting clients, assessing their living conditions and well‑being, and ensuring their safety and access to necessary services.
The position also transports and accompanies wards to medical appointments, court appearances, and other essential activities; prepares required reports and documentation; purchases necessary items; explores community resources; and maintains accurate client records using designated software.
Graduation from high school. Experience of the type described below or work experience requiring the ability to read, comprehend, and apply written directions, or a high degree of verbal skill may be substituted for lack of high school education.
Specialized Experience RequirementThree (3) years of progressively responsible experience in providing supportive services to social workers, vocational rehabilitation specialists, public housing managers, or other professional workers in such programs as public welfare, family court, vocational rehabilitation, and public housing; e.g., performing clerical tasks in processing various documents, transporting clients and materials to and from various destinations, explaining to clients or tenants the services available, assisting in overseeing group activities such as bowling and swimming.
